Why Weekend Trips Matter
A well-planned weekend trip provides a mini mental reset. Short trips help break routine, reduce stress, and give you new experiences without the pressure of a long vacation. Even a 48-hour getaway can enhance creativity, boost mood, and strengthen connections with friends or family.
Weekend trips also offer a unique flexibility. Unlike long vacations that require extensive planning, a short trip allows spontaneous decisions, last-minute bookings, and even unexpected adventures—perfect for anyone with a busy schedule.
Top Weekend Trip Ideas
Here’s a curated list of weekend getaway ideas tailored for different interests:
-
Nature Retreats
Escape to a secluded cabin or lodge surrounded by nature. Mountains, lakes, or forests provide scenic beauty and opportunities for hiking, kayaking, or simply unwinding by a campfire. -
Beach Escapes
Sandy shores and crashing waves are ideal for recharging. Whether you’re into surfing, beach volleyball, or a quiet nap under the sun, coastal trips offer both relaxation and recreation. -
City Adventures
Discover a new city over a weekend. Museums, local eateries, street art, and nightlife can transform a simple city break into an unforgettable cultural experience. -
Wine & Culinary Tours
For foodies and wine enthusiasts, exploring vineyards, breweries, or local markets can be both indulgent and enlightening. Weekend tasting trips often leave you with delicious memories—and sometimes, a bottle or two to bring home. -
Adventure Escapades
From zip-lining to white-water rafting, weekend adventures pump up your adrenaline. Perfect for thrill-seekers, these trips combine exercise, excitement, and an incredible sense of accomplishment.
Real-World Scenario: Quick Family Getaway
Consider a family of four in New York City looking for a weekend escape. Instead of planning a week-long vacation, they drove two hours to the Hudson Valley. They stayed at a cozy inn, explored apple orchards, and hiked scenic trails. By Sunday evening, they returned home feeling relaxed, connected, and ready for the week—without the stress of long-distance travel or overpacking.
This demonstrates that even short distances and simple planning can deliver meaningful experiences that rival longer vacations.

How to Maximize a Weekend Trip
-
Plan minimally, enjoy maximally: Focus on experiences rather than packing an itinerary with dozens of activities.
-
Pack smart: A carry-on or small backpack is often sufficient. Bring essentials like weather-appropriate clothing, chargers, snacks, and a reusable water bottle.
-
Prioritize experiences: Choose one or two key activities that you genuinely enjoy rather than cramming in everything.
-
Stay local (if needed): Even short drives to nearby towns or attractions can feel like a complete escape.

FAQs
Q1: How far should a weekend trip be?
A: Ideally within 2–5 hours of travel. The shorter the travel, the more time you can enjoy the destination.
Q2: Can weekend trips be budget-friendly?
A: Absolutely! Choosing local destinations, budget accommodations, or free attractions makes weekend trips cost-effective.
Q3: How do I choose the best weekend trip?
A: Consider your interests, the type of experience you want, travel time, and your budget. Use the comparison table above as a quick guide.
Q4: Are weekend trips worth it for families?
A: Yes! They’re perfect for creating family memories without the stress of extended vacations.
Q5: How often should I take weekend trips?
A: Once a month or every few months works well, depending on your schedule and resources. Frequent short trips maintain a sense of adventure in daily life.
